How can I tell if my hardware is 64-bit compatible?
With the latest release of Log Info we have added an option for Processor Architecture to the CPU Information. This looks at the processor to determine if it is x86 (32-bit) or x64 (64-bit). Simply download Log Info, run the Congifuration program (config.exe) and choose to see the Processor Architecture. Then save it and run the Log Info audit program (loginfo.exe) and it will report the information to the log file.
The Processor Architecture does not look at the current installed Windows architecture, it looks at your processor and what it is capable of. If you want to know what architecture your Windows operating system is, you will have to choose the option in Log Info under Windows Information.
